Account Recovery — Payment Retries (Lumabill). Every retry against the charge endpoint must reuse the idempotency key minted on the first attempt; never generate a fresh key for the same logical payment, or you risk double-charging during recovery. Keys live 72 hours in the Kestrel store. If the store itself is unreachable, unlock the fallback vault using the passphrase below.

vault phrase of tagag-fawef = lammir-ulaiel-oliax-belox-eliox-ulaok-gilael-norys-holox-fenir

## Local Setup

Quillpost is the internal wiki with role-based access control. Support staff can run it locally to reproduce permission issues. Install dependencies with `npm install`, then run `npm run seed:roles` to create the Viewer, Editor, and Steward roles plus sample pages. Authentication is mocked locally, so you can switch roles from the header dropdown. The app expects a local Postgres database, configured with the connection string below.

warehouse DSN: mssql://aldiel_svc:1hgBhXwSI6cP6V@db-f60b.qorvelworks.example:5432/briius

## Onboarding: TallyGate Turnstile Counter

As on-call engineer, you own the TallyGate counting pipeline for Harwick Stadium. Counts flow from gate sensors into the aggregator every 30 seconds; discrepancies above 2% trigger a reconciliation job automatically. Your main duties are verifying the pre-event health check two hours before gates open and reviewing the post-event reconciliation report. Never reset counters during an active event. For venue coordination or sensor swaps, contact operations at the address below.

alerts address for kafof-bagag: kasael@olvarqdyn.corp